What Veluna Rent does
California does not hand every landlord the same list, so Veluna Rent doesn't either. It weighs property type, location, age, units, and tenancy details to work out which requirements may apply to yours — and shows how sure it is, with the official source, for every one.

Compliance tracking is residential-only. California’s residential statutes (AB 1482, §1950.5 deposits, SB 721) do not govern commercial tenancies, so a commercial property gets Commercial Insights — a beta surface with lease-driven reminders, document organization, and repair tracking. No compliance checklist and no Protection Score are generated for it.
